The Foundation: XL and XLT

The entry-level XL trim serves as the foundation for the Maverick lineup, offering a no-frills approach to truck ownership. Standard features include a 2.5-liter four-cylinder engine paired with an eight-speed automatic transmission, a 4.5-inch LCD instrument cluster, a six-speaker audio system, and a 6.5-inch touchscreen infotainment system. The XL is designed for practicality and efficiency, making it an ideal choice for those seeking a budget-friendly workhorse.

The XLT trim builds upon the XL foundation by introducing a range of convenience and comfort features. It boasts a larger 8-inch touchscreen infotainment system, a leather-wrapped steering wheel, and a selection of optional packages, including the FX4 Off-Road Package and the Luxury Package. These packages enhance the XLT‘s versatility, allowing drivers to tailor their truck to their specific needs.

Elevated Style and Capability: Lariat and Tremor

The Lariat trim elevates the Maverick experience with premium features and a refined aesthetic. It features a 10.25-inch digital instrument cluster, a larger 8-inch touchscreen infotainment system with Ford SYNC 4, a heated steering wheel, and a leather-appointed interior. The Lariat further enhances its appeal with optional features such as a panoramic sunroof, heated and ventilated front seats, and a premium sound system.

The Tremor trim, a recent addition to the Maverick lineup, focuses on off-road capability. It builds upon the XLT foundation and features a unique exterior design with black accents, all-terrain tires, and a raised suspension. The Tremor also boasts unique features such as a larger fuel tank, a skid plate package, and a rear locking differential.

Power and Performance: Hybrid and EcoBoost

The 2025 Ford Maverick offers two powertrain options: a hybrid and a turbocharged EcoBoost engine. The Hybrid powertrain, available across all trims, provides exceptional fuel economy and a smooth driving experience. It combines a 2.5-liter four-cylinder engine with an electric motor, delivering a combined output of 191 horsepower. The EcoBoost engine, a 2.0-liter turbocharged four-cylinder, delivers more power, boasting 250 horsepower and 277 lb-ft of torque. This engine is available on the XLT, Lariat, and Tremor trims.
